Positively interesting essay topics can be hard to find, yet they are integral to the success of any essay Whether it's a college entry essay, a short story assignment or a research paper, choosing a topic that is both positive and interesting will help to get the essay off to a good start. Positively interesting essay topics involve more than just deciding a topic and getting started. They require looking at a topic through the right lens and exploring both sides of the issue. This can be achieved by doing a good deal of research on the given topic and focusing on the positive aspects of it. By doing this, the essay can focus on how the topic can be improved upon, or how a person or group can be positively impacted by the topic in question. In addition, positively interesting essay topics should be relevant to current events and the world at large. Choosing a topic based on a current event or trending social justice issue can keep the essay focused and help to garner the attention of the reader. It is important to consider the audience when choosing essay topics and ensure the topic chosen resonates with them. Now for the five best examples of positively interesting essay topics: 1. The Impact of Technology on Education: With the advancement of technology, education has taken on a whole new look. Discuss the positive impacts of technology in the classroom and how it can benefit students of all ages. 2. The Value of Social Media: Social media has become a major part of everyday life. Explore its advantages and how it can be used to promote social change and make a positive impact on society. 3. The Positive Impact of Immigration: Immigration is often a divisive issue. Examine how it can bring value to a country and the diverse perspectives, skills, and experiences immigrants can bring to the table. 4. The Power of Activism: Activism has become more prevalent in recent years, with the rise of movements such as Black Lives Matter and Me Too. Discuss the positive effects of activism and the importance of social justice. 5. The Benefits of Sustainable Living: Sustainable living is becoming more popular as individuals strive to reduce their carbon footprint and make a positive impact on the environment. Explore the various ways in which sustainable living can benefit both people and the planet. These are just a few examples of positively interesting essay topics. No matter what topic you choose, be sure to dive deep into the research and present a well-rounded perspective. With the right approach, you will be able to create an informative and engaging essay that will leave a lasting impression on your readers.
